Potter County, PA Demographics

Potter County, PA is the 63rd most populous of 67 counties in Pennsylvania, with 16,396 residents across 1,081 square miles. That is about 15 people per square mile.

At the 2020 census

Population 16,396
Land area 1,081 sq mi
Density 15 / sq mi

Data: 2020 Census · American Community Survey 2024

Census tracts in Potter County, PA

Name Population Sq mi Per sq mi
Census Tract 9503 4,157 70.6 59
Census Tract 9502 3,091 157.8 20
Census Tract 9501.01 2,240 76.2 29
Census Tract 9501.02 2,109 192.8 11
Census Tract 9505 2,006 244.0 8
Census Tract 9504.02 1,694 307.3 6
Census Tract 9504.01 1,099 32.6 34
